A trip to The Market


The Market,
Belarmine,
Dublin 18

Owner: Seamus Griffin
Size: 4,500 sq ft
Staff: 35

The name Griffin is synonomous with city centre convenience  retailing with more than 20 Londis Stores dotted along Dublin city's main thoroughfares.This 4,500sq ft store was a huge investment for the Griffin group and it signals a move into a new kind of retailing. This small supermarket is nestled among a new housing development named Belarmine, near Sandyford and is very much a community store. From the onset the team has concentrated their efforts on the fresh food offering and tweaking it to suit their loyal customers.
